What is a Recirculating Island Cooker Hood?

A recirculating island cooker hood is an overhead kitchen device that records cooking smoke, steam, and smells at the cooking island and filters the air before it recirculates back into the kitchen. Unlike vented hoods, which expel air outside, recirculating hoods make use of a combination of filters to purify the air. This makes them an outstanding option for homes without external ventilation systems.

Key Features to Consider

When searching for a recirculating island cooker hood, certain functions stick out:

  • Filtration System: Look for hoods that offer multi-layer filters, such as charcoal filters for smell elimination and grease filters.
  • Sound Level: Check the decibel rating of the motor; quieter models are often more preferable.
  • Design and Style: From streamlined stainless-steel to strong glass styles, the right style can match your kitchen style.
  • Control Options: Consider hoods with easy to use controls, consisting of touch panels and remote operation.
  • Lighting: Integrated LED lights boost presence while cooking.

6. Routine Maintenance

Maintaining a recirculating island hood kitchen cooker hood is crucial for its efficiency. Follow these pointers:

  • Clean the Filters: Wash aluminum grease filters frequently (month-to-month) and replace charcoal filters as recommended (generally every 3-6 months).
  • Wipe Down the Surface: Use a gentle cleaner to clean the exterior island cooker hoods of the hood to avoid grease accumulation.

Frequently Asked Questions about Recirculating Island Cooker Hoods

Q: What is the distinction in between a recirculating hood and a vented hood?

A: A recirculating hood filters air and returns it to the kitchen, while a vented hood expels air outside through ductwork.

Q: How often should I clean up the filters?

A: Grease filters ought to be cleaned up monthly, while charcoal filters ought to be replaced every 3 to 6 months, depending upon usage.

Q: Can I set up a recirculating island cooker hood myself?

A: Yes, numerous house owners install these hoods themselves due to the easier setup process, however consulting a professional is a good idea for electrical work.

Q: Are recirculating hoods loud?

A: Noise levels vary by design. Search for hoods with a lower decibel ranking for quieter operation.
